About Potter County Education Council

The Potter County Education Council (PCEC) is dedicated to assisting regional residents in their pursuit of lifelong learning opportunities through assessing individual, occupational, and community needs and providing educational programs to meet these needs.

Business Education Connect

Activities

  • Career Awareness Activities
    Career Days, Careers on Wheels, Industry Days, Career Fairs, Career Connect, Career Cruises, Virtual Career Café, College Cruises, etc.
  • Mock Interviews
    Company representatives and/or substitute(s) will conduct a simulated interview with students. This is typically done on site at the school location, virtually, or other (company) selected site.
  • Financial Reality Fairs
    These fairs offer an interactive experience in which students identify their career choice and then complete a budget for expected monthly expenses as well as the occasional “life” events that may occur. Similar to the game of LIFE.
  • Job Shadowing
    Students may opt to shadow or closely observe an employee performing the duties of the position. Duration is typically 3 hours and occurs on site at the company.
  • Guest Speakers
    Guest speakers travel to the classroom to share their professional stories, knowledge, skills, and experiences with students.
  • On Site Tours
    Students, parents, and teachers travel to the company to learn first-hand the skills, career pathways, and job duties required to work within the company.
  • Skill Discovery
    Students will be shown specific skills used by a company and reproduce these skills in a hands-on activity.
  • Parent and Community Engagement
    Awareness activities directed at parents and/or guardians to foster connections between the student, the school, the community and home.
  • Teacher Experiences
    Connecting the educator directly with a business to allow the educator see the skills needed for students to move through career pathways. Educators then take this information back to their classroom to develop real life learning scenarios.
